What is a PLC controls engineer?

PLC Controls Engineers are professionals who design, program, and maintain programmable logic controllers (PLCs) used to automate industrial processes. They develop control systems that allow machinery and production lines to operate efficiently and safely. Their responsibilities also include troubleshooting issues, upgrading systems, and ensuring compliance with industry standards. PLC Controls Engineers often work closely with other engineers and technicians to optimize manufacturing operations.

What does a PLC controls engineer do?

As a PLC controls engineer, your primary responsibilities include the setup, programming, testing, and implementation of computer control systems used for production automation and industrial equipment design. Your duties are to implement programs on programmable logic controllers and test whether industrial computers process information and function correctly. You debug issues and troubleshoot problems that have non-standard solutions. In this role, you also assess the functionality of electrical, mechanical, and pneumatic systems and may work in numerous fields, including aviation, robotics, energy production, and manufacturing.

What are the key skills and qualifications needed to thrive as a PLC controls engineer, and why are they important?

To thrive as a PLC Controls Engineer, you need strong knowledge of electrical engineering, automation systems, and proficiency in programming PLCs, typically supported by a relevant engineering degree. Familiarity with PLC platforms (such as Allen-Bradley, Siemens, or Schneider), HMI/SCADA systems, and industrial networking is essential, and certifications like Siemens S7 or Rockwell Automation can be advantageous. Analytical thinking, problem-solving skills, and effective communication set outstanding professionals apart in this field. These skills are critical for designing, troubleshooting, and optimizing automated processes to ensure efficiency and reliability in industrial environments.

What is the difference between Plc Controls Engineer vs Automation Technician?

AspectPlc Controls EngineerAutomation Technician
CredentialsBachelor's in Electrical/Automation Engineering, PLC certificationsTechnical diploma or associate degree, PLC training
Work EnvironmentDesign, programming, and troubleshooting PLC systems in industrial settingsInstallation, maintenance, and repair of automation equipment
Industry UsageManufacturing, process control, automation firmsFactory floors, maintenance departments

The Plc Controls Engineer focuses on designing and programming PLC systems, requiring engineering credentials. In contrast, the Automation Technician handles installation and troubleshooting, often with technical diplomas. Both roles are vital in industrial automation but differ in scope and responsibilities.

What are some typical challenges a PLC controls engineer might face when working on a new automation project?

PLC Controls Engineers often encounter challenges such as integrating new automation systems with existing machinery, troubleshooting unexpected equipment behavior, and ensuring minimal downtime during installation or upgrades. Communication with cross-functional teams—including electricians, mechanical engineers, and production managers—is essential to align project goals and resolve issues efficiently. Additionally, adapting to rapidly changing project requirements and keeping up with the latest PLC programming standards are common aspects of the role.
